Output 103747c4d1e65e5733cc748e16ab353a19ea62edbed182b307897991b5f46ba5:1

value
5126680
script pubkey
OP_0 OP_PUSHBYTES_32 81f70e4a049547ffdf34d8cca5669a2a35ee4eaa32eaedd37a29f75ca348b3eb
address
bc1qs8msujsyj4rllhe5mrx22e569g67un42xt4wm5m698m4eg6gk04svc0qqa
transaction
103747c4d1e65e5733cc748e16ab353a19ea62edbed182b307897991b5f46ba5
spent
true